flight mode
You can put your phone in flight mode to 
safely access your address book, games, 
camera, and music in areas where cellular 
network access is prohibited (i.e. during 
airline flights and in hospitals). 
To turn flight mode on or off: Press and hold 
the Home key (
Y
). The Quick List displays. 
Highlight and select Wireless Manager. Scroll 
to 
Phone
 and press the center select key (
s
). 
When the 
Phone
 button turns to the lighter 
color, it is turned off.

media player
A version of Windows Media Player Mobile 
version 10.2 or higher for Smartphone is 
available on your to phone to play digital audio 
and video files that are stored on your phone 
or on the Web.
By default, Windows Media Player Mobile can 
play the following types of files: Windows 
Media Audio (WMA), Windows Media Video 
(WMV), and Motion Picture Experts Group-2 
Audio Layer-3 (MP3).
